How to Work With Hospice: Admission Options

Hospice patients may be admitted at any one of four levels of care encompassing Routine Home Care, Continuous Care, Inpatient Care or Respite Care.

General Inpatient Care can be provided at acute care facilities or at a skilled nursing facility.

Routine Home Care involves intermittent visits as needed at the patient's residence, which may be a private home, group home, assisted living facility, or skilled nursing facility.

Continuous Home Care provides increased nursing care to manage a symptom crisis up to 24 hours per day for several days.

Inpatient Respite allows for up to a 5-day respite for caregivers by transferring the patient to inpatient unit or other contracted facility.
